从零到一:DeepSeek(深度求索)技术原理与应用全解析
2025.10.12 01:13浏览量:646简介:本文以通俗易懂的方式,由浅入深解析DeepSeek(深度求索)的技术原理、核心优势及实际应用场景,结合代码示例与行业案例,帮助开发者与企业用户快速掌握这一前沿技术。
一、DeepSeek是什么?——从概念到现实的桥梁
DeepSeek(中文名“深度求索”)是近年来人工智能领域备受关注的技术框架,其核心目标是通过深度学习与符号推理的结合,解决传统AI在复杂逻辑推理、知识迁移等场景下的局限性。简单来说,它既具备深度学习的“感知能力”(如图像识别、自然语言理解),又融入了符号AI的“推理能力”(如逻辑推导、因果分析)。
类比理解:
传统深度学习模型像“经验主义者”,通过海量数据训练形成直觉;而DeepSeek则像“理性主义者”,在直觉基础上构建可解释的推理链条。例如,在医疗诊断中,传统模型可能直接输出“疾病A”,而DeepSeek会补充“因为症状X符合条件Y,且排除疾病B的可能性为90%”。
二、技术原理拆解:三层次架构解析
1. 数据层:多模态预训练与知识增强
DeepSeek的基础是多模态预训练大模型,支持文本、图像、语音等异构数据的联合学习。其创新点在于:
- 动态知识注入:通过外部知识图谱(如医疗术语库、法律条文)实时修正模型输出,避免“幻觉”问题。
- 小样本学习能力:利用元学习(Meta-Learning)技术,仅需少量标注数据即可适配新领域。
代码示例(伪代码):
# 动态知识注入逻辑def inject_knowledge(model_output, knowledge_base):if "癌症" in model_output:relevant_facts = knowledge_base.query("癌症 症状")return model_output + f"\n依据医学指南:{relevant_facts}"return model_output
2. 推理层:神经符号混合架构
DeepSeek的核心突破在于神经符号系统(Neural-Symbolic Systems),其工作流程分为两步:
- 神经模块:通过Transformer等结构提取特征,生成候选解。
- 符号模块:利用一阶逻辑(First-Order Logic)验证候选解的合理性,形成可解释的推理路径。
案例:
在数学题求解中,神经模块可能生成“答案=12”,而符号模块会验证“12是否满足方程3x+6=42”,并输出完整推导步骤。
3. 应用层:垂直领域优化
DeepSeek通过微调(Fine-Tuning)与提示工程(Prompt Engineering)适配不同场景:
三、核心优势:为什么选择DeepSeek?
1. 可解释性与可靠性
传统深度学习模型的“黑箱”特性导致其在医疗、金融等高风险领域应用受限。DeepSeek通过符号推理生成决策路径,例如:
诊断结论:肺炎推理路径:1. 体温>38.5℃(符合炎症指标)2. 胸部CT显示浸润影(符合肺炎影像特征)3. 排除肺结核(痰检阴性)
2. 跨领域迁移能力
基于模块化设计,DeepSeek可快速适配新场景。例如,将医疗诊断模型迁移至工业质检时,仅需替换知识图谱与输入模块,无需重新训练整个模型。
3. 效率与成本平衡
通过稀疏激活(Sparse Activation)技术,DeepSeek在推理阶段仅激活相关神经元,降低计算资源消耗。实测显示,其推理速度比同等规模模型提升30%-50%。
四、实际应用场景与代码实践
场景1:智能客服系统
需求:构建支持多轮对话、能解释推荐理由的客服机器人。
DeepSeek方案:
- 使用预训练语言模型理解用户问题。
- 通过符号推理匹配知识库中的解决方案。
- 生成包含依据的回复。
代码片段(简化版):
from deepseek import Reasonerreasoner = Reasoner(knowledge_base="customer_service_kb.json")user_query = "我的订单为什么还没发货?"response = reasoner.explain(query=user_query,context={"order_id": "12345"})# 输出示例:# "您的订单(ID:12345)未发货,因为:# 1. 仓库库存不足(当前库存:0)# 2. 预计补货时间:2023-10-05"
场景2:工业缺陷检测
需求:在生产线实时检测产品表面缺陷,并定位故障原因。
DeepSeek方案:
- 视觉模块识别缺陷类型(划痕、凹陷等)。
- 结合工艺参数(温度、压力)与历史数据,推理缺陷根源。
效果数据:
某汽车零部件厂商部署后,缺陷检出率提升至99.7%,原因定位准确率达92%。
五、开发者指南:如何快速上手?
1. 环境准备
- 硬件:推荐GPU(NVIDIA A100/V100)或云服务(如AWS P4d实例)。
- 软件:Python 3.8+,PyTorch 1.12+,DeepSeek SDK。
2. 模型微调
from deepseek import Trainertrainer = Trainer(pretrained_model="deepseek-base",task="financial_fraud_detection")trainer.fine_tune(train_data="fraud_dataset.csv",epochs=10,learning_rate=1e-5)
3. 提示工程技巧
- 结构化提示:用“问题-背景-要求”三段式提升效果。
问题:计算2023年Q2销售额背景:数据表包含date, product, revenue三列要求:按产品分类汇总,单位为万元
- 少样本学习:提供3-5个示例引导模型输出格式。
六、未来展望:挑战与机遇
挑战
- 数据隐私:跨机构知识融合需解决隐私保护问题。
- 计算成本:大规模模型训练仍依赖高端硬件。
机遇
- AI+行业:与医疗、教育等领域深度结合,创造新价值。
- 开源生态:DeepSeek已开放部分模型权重,降低使用门槛。
七、结语:DeepSeek的启示
DeepSeek的出现标志着AI从“感知智能”向“认知智能”的跨越。对于开发者而言,掌握这一技术意味着能构建更可靠、更高效的AI系统;对于企业用户,则可通过定制化解决方案实现降本增效。未来,随着神经符号架构的持续演进,DeepSeek有望成为通用人工智能(AGI)的重要基石。
行动建议:
- 开发者:从微调现有模型入手,逐步探索推理层定制。
- 企业用户:优先在风控、质检等高价值场景试点。
- 研究者:关注多模态学习与可解释性的交叉领域。
通过本文的解析,相信您已对DeepSeek有了系统性的认识。这一技术不仅代表着AI的前沿方向,更为解决实际问题提供了全新思路。

发表评论
登录后可评论,请前往 登录 或 注册